What Is a True Statement?
Truth isn’t a mystical property; it’s a relation between a statement and reality. A statement is true if it accurately describes the world as it actually is. Think of it like a snapshot: if the snapshot matches the real scene, the statement is true; if it’s off by even a pixel, it’s false.
The Classical View
In classical logic, a statement is either true or false—no middle ground. It’s simple: *The sky is blue.This bivalence is the foundation of most reasoning systems. * If the sky is blue, the statement is true; if it’s stormy, it’s false Most people skip this — try not to..

Beyond Bivalence
Real life isn’t always black and white. Some philosophers and logicians argue for truth values that range from true to false, with shades in between. But for everyday use—and for most quizzes—sticking to the classic true/false model works fine Turns out it matters..

How to Evaluate a Statement
The process may sound simple, but there are layers. Let’s walk through a step‑by‑step method that works whether you’re looking at a trivia question or a dense research claim And that's really what it comes down to..
1. Identify the Claim
Write the statement down verbatim. On top of that, make sure you understand every word. Ambiguity is the enemy of truth.
Example:
“All swans are white.”
Here, “all” and “white” are the key terms Worth keeping that in mind..
2. Check for Logical Structure
Determine if the statement is a universal (all), particular (some), negation (not), or conditional (if…then). These shapes influence how you test it.
- Universal: All X are Y
- Particular: Some X are Y
- Negation: Not all X are Y
- Conditional: If X, then Y
3. Gather Evidence
Collect data that supports or refutes the claim. Sources can be:
- Empirical observations
- Authoritative publications
- Expert testimony
The more independent sources you have, the stronger your evidence Worth knowing..
4. Evaluate Consistency
Does the statement line up with other known truths? Contradictions usually flag a falsehood.
5. Consider Counterexamples
For universal claims, a single counterexample is enough to falsify. For particular claims, you need at least one example that supports it The details matter here. Which is the point..
Example:
“All swans are white.”
A single black swan is a counterexample; the statement is false Worth keeping that in mind..
6. Apply the Rule of Parsimony
If two explanations fit the evidence, pick the simpler one. A statement that requires fewer assumptions is more likely true.
Common Mistakes / What Most People Get Wrong
1. Assuming “All” Means “Most”
People often think all is a statistical approximation. In logic, all means 100%. A single exception invalidates the claim.
2. Overlooking Context
Statements can be true in one context but false in another. “It’s raining” is true if you’re outside but false if you’re inside a dry room.
3. Ignoring Ambiguity
Words like “big,” “fast,” or “good” are subjective. Without a clear definition, the truth of a statement becomes fuzzy Surprisingly effective..
4. Relying on Authority Alone
If a famous person says something, that doesn’t automatically make it true. Authority can be misleading.
5. Forgetting the Counterexample Rule
For universal statements, people often forget that one counterexample is enough to prove falsehood.
